PF17619 Secreted clade V proteins family

Family members are found in strongylid parasites (A. ceylanicum, N. americanus, H. contortus and Heterorhabditis bacteriophora) and in related non-parasitic clade V species (C. elegans, Caenorhabditis briggsae and P. pacificus), hence the name secreted clade V proteins (SCVPs). In A. ceylanicum, the encoded 150 residue proteins are predicted to be classically secreted [1].
